World Music Cafe – New Generation
April 22, 2017 @ 7:00 pm - 9:30 pm
The new generation of contemporary Brisbane musicians of Asian heritage, is going to be served up hot at BEMAC’s first edition of the renowned World Music Café.
Performing live at Queensland Multicultural Centre will be Brisbane-based, Malaysian-born singer, songwriter and producer May Lyn, with her Atmospheric Future R&B. With comparisons to Tori Amos and Kate Bush, Brisbane’s emerging songbird Noralyn brings her evocative lyrics and melodious hooks to this unique World Music Café which is rounded off with a performance by founding member of Brisbane’s gypsy-infused caravan The Mouldy Lovers and 2017 Queensland Music Awards finalist Matt Hsu.
Performances start at 7pm, with the door and box office opening at 6:30pm. Come be blown away by the New Generation of contemporary Brisbane-Asian sounds at BEMAC’s first World Music Café of 2017.
